Adults Woodworking Course

kerjakayu.my adults woodworking course.

The course is open to adults aged 18 years old and above which last about 4-5 hours per session.

You can organized your own private adults woodworking course or join our open to public adults woodworking course.

The course will be held at our own studio but we can also arrange at your desired location.
